> It seems strange to me, that loading the existing configuration has to 
> randomize the device tree.

Building the device tree requires a random number for one of the
properties.

Other architectures that don't have this "cas" firmware call that
changes the device tree and so requires it is rebuilt at machine
reset time just build the device tree once at machine creation time
I believe.

So spapr is already weird in that way. We could go the way that
other archs have and just save that random number once at
creation and then reuse it for each reset. I thought that was not
so good because for a normal reset I think it is better to get a
new random number each time, no?

So I think it's natural enough to take a new random number for a
regular reset, but keep the existing one for a snapshot reset. I
could be misunderstanding something though.
